**PLAN REVIEW FEES - Beginning, Monday January 7, 2008, applicants for building permits must pay the Plan Review Fee upon submittal of the building permit application.  Previously, this fee was due, along with the building permit fee, when the permit was picked up.

   Permit applicaitons that are submitted without this fee, will not be reviewed until this fee is paid.  This rule does not apply to all applications submitted prior to this date. 

****TRADE PERMIT FEES FOR ADDITIONAL INSPECTIONS  - Effective March 20, 2008 permit holders of all trade permits (electrical, mechanical, plumbing) will be required to make payment in advance, for all additional inspections which were not included at the time of the original permit issuance.  This includes the necessary inspections required to finalize any open permits.

     Previously extra inspection fees that were incurred were invoiced by the City to the permit holder after the permit was finaled.  This resulted in lengthy delays in closing out the permit.

     The fee for all inspections added to an open permit will be assessed at $30.00 per inspection.  Payment is to be made to the City of Ann Arbor.
